WebMay 12, 2024 · Black walnut also called eastern black walnut A black walnut tree usually is between 65 and 100 feet tall and has a trunk about 2 to 3 feet in diameter, with deeply furrowed dark brown or grayish black bark. Black walnut grows slowly, maturing on good soils in about 150 years; it may have a life span of more than 250 years. WebSep 30, 2024 · During dormancy, the black walnut can be identified by examining the bark; the leaf scars are seen when leaves are pulled … WebBlack walnut is a large tree with a straight trunk and rounded, open crown. The nuts, spicy odor, large feather-compound leaves, and chambered pith in the twigs help identify it. Leaves are alternate, compound, 1–2 feet long, with 11–23 leaflets.
